Our exciting deep-tech startup is currently looking for a Silicon Product Engineering Lead to own product engineering from tapeout to production and the day to day operation of the Bristol lab. The role will involve owning the ATE strategy and test program development from early silicon through to high volume manufacturing and to drive qualification and reliability activities across devices. Owning NPI processes and managing OSAT relationships will be an important part of the role.

Required skills for the Silicon Product Engineering Lead will include:

  • Strong ATE and semiconductor test experience
  • Deep knowledge of reliability physics and failure analysis tools
  • Product engineering skills including NPI and foundry interface experience
  • Ability to build, mentor and scale a multidisciplinary engineering team
  • Strong communication skills
  • Degree qualified
